UNLABELLED: We studied the effects of chronic voluntary ingestion of "Tiquira" (50%)--an alcoholic beverage prepared from fermented manioc, widely consumed in Maranhão,--on the natural immunological activity of young adult (2-3 months old) C57B1/6J mice (16-17 g) by evaluating the number of plaque-forming cells (PFCs) in the spleen and by titrating serum antibodies by ELISA. Voluntary ingestion of "Tiquira" for 30 days decreased immunoglobulin secretion in serum ( CONTROL: 1600 +/- 30 vs EXPERIMENTAL: 193 +/- 20), caused an impressive reduction in the total number of PFCs in the spleen ( CONTROL: 482 +/- 22 vs EXPERIMENTAL: 58 +/- 3) and increased the proportion of self-reacting antibody molecules in serum ( CONTROL: 119 +/- 16 vs EXPERIMENTAL: 800 +/- 20) and self-reactive PFCs to mouse red blood cells (MRBC) in the spleen ( CONTROL: 183 +/- 14 vs EXPERIMENTAL: 272 +/- 16; N = 10 animals per group). These preliminary results suggest that the voluntary ingestion of "Tiquira" for 30 days may interfere with immunological relations by decreasing the total number of immunoglobulin secreting cells and increasing the anti-self antibody production. Experiments are in progress to determine if ethanol or other substances present in "Tiquira" are responsible for the effects documented here.

The propolis of Scaptotrigona aff. postica is popularly used in Maranhão State, Brazil, for treating wounds and respiratory illnesses. Nevertheless, little is known about the chemical composition of this propolis and the adverse effects of its use. Hence, this study is a pharmacognostic characterisation of the propolis hydroalcoholic extract (PHE) from S. aff. postica. The methodology consisted of an evaluation of the sensory and chemical parameters. Chemical analysis of PHE indicated high concentrations of phenolic and triterpens substances, and the absence of steroids. Additionally, we evaluated the acute toxicity of propolis using 48 Swiss male and female mice. The animals received single doses of PHE (1000, 2000 or 4000 mg kg⁻¹) orally and were observed for 14 days. After this period, the mice were sacrificed and the blood was used for biochemical and haematological evaluation. PHE did not induce any death, and the acute treatment significantly reduced serum concentrations of alanine aminotransferase and alkaline phosphatase. The resultant data indicate that PHE from S. aff. postica has low toxicity when used orally, even in high doses.
